Why These Are the Top HVAC Contractors in Loretto

Loretto, PA, experiences a humid continental climate with cold, snowy winters (average lows in the teens) and warm, humid summers. This creates a consistent, year-round demand for reliable HVAC services, with peak seasons for furnace repair in late fall/winter and AC installation/repair in late spring/summer. The market is served by a mix of long-standing local contractors and larger regional companies from nearby Altoona or Johnstown. Homeowners often prioritize system durability, energy efficiency (given the seasonal extremes), and 24/7 emergency service availability. Many homes in the area are older, leading to a significant need for ductwork modernization and system replacements to improve efficiency and comfort.

1What is the best time of year to replace my HVAC system in Loretto?

The ideal times are during the mild shoulder seasons of late spring (April-May) or early fall (September-October). In Loretto, this avoids the peak summer demand for AC and the winter rush for furnace repairs, often leading to better scheduling and potential off-season promotions from local contractors. It also prevents the discomfort of a system failure during our coldest winter nights or hottest, humid summer days.

2How does Loretto's climate affect my HVAC maintenance schedule?

Loretto experiences cold, snowy winters and warm, humid summers, placing high demand on both heating and cooling systems. It's crucial to have your furnace serviced in early fall and your air conditioner checked in late spring. This bi-annual schedule ensures components like heat exchangers and condensate drains are ready for extreme seasonal shifts, improving efficiency and preventing mid-season breakdowns.

3Are there any local rebates or incentives for upgrading to a high-efficiency HVAC system in Pennsylvania?

Yes. Pennsylvania offers various incentives, including rebates from your local utility provider (like Penelec) for qualifying high-efficiency heat pumps, furnaces, and air conditioners. Additionally, federal tax credits for energy-efficient home improvements are available. A reputable local HVAC contractor in the Loretto area will be knowledgeable about current programs to help you maximize savings.

4What should I look for when choosing an HVAC contractor in the Loretto area?

Prioritize contractors who are locally established, fully licensed, insured, and carry proper Pennsylvania state certifications for handling refrigerants (EPA 608). Look for strong community reviews and ask if they have experience with older homes common in the area, as proper sizing and ductwork assessment are critical. They should perform a detailed Manual J load calculation specific to your home's construction and our local climate.

5My furnace is old. Should I repair it or replace it, considering Loretto's winters?

This depends on the age, repair cost, and efficiency of your current system. If your furnace is over 15 years old, requires a costly repair (exceeding 50% of replacement cost), or has a low AFUE rating (below 80%), replacement is often wiser. Investing in a modern, high-efficiency model (90%+ AFUE) will provide more reliable heat during our harsh winters and significantly lower your heating bills, offsetting the upfront cost over time.
